Transaction 5995e27e33f7ca4a2c3e9739ff22e4c9cc55899a173b4edcadf163c841c213cc

70 Input
1 Outputs
  • 5995e27e33f7ca4a2c3e9739ff22e4c9cc55899a173b4edcadf163c841c213cc:0
  • value  1379111
    address  3BuQmbmdce3e31GEovq5SgowLdfMgJzLDE